Clean Energy Transition LLP holds a concentrated book of 14 stocks worth $1.2B as of Q1 2026 (disclosed May 15, 2026, a ~45-day 13F lag). This quarter they opened Diamondback Energy Inc and trimmed Stanley Black & Decker Inc. Their largest long position is First Solar Inc at 23% of the equity book. They also disclosed $317.7M in put options (a bearish bet), shown separately below and excluded from the equity book.

13F filers disclose option positions at the market value of the underlying the contracts reference, not the premium paid. A put is a bearish bet (it gains if the stock falls); a call is bullish. “Underlying shares” is the share count the contracts control, not a share holding. These legs are excluded from the equity book, weighting, concentration and sector figures above.
